Berlin Art Week is the city’s premier art exhibition event. Since October 7, the Berlin art scene has become increasingly politicized and hostile toward Jewish artists, curators, critics, and others working in the cultural sector.
SHIUR has been at the forefront of creating a supportive space for those who have stood up against antisemitism and dogmatism—producing original art exhibitions, workshops, retreats, Shabbat dinners, and cultural events that hold space for Jewish artists and their allies.
This year, SHIUR is hosting the go-to space for Jews and allies attending Berlin Art Week. SHIUR’s pop-up gallery is original works by Jewish, Arab, Israeli, Iranian, and other artists from around the world who have been excluded from ideologically driven art spaces.
The project aspires to create meaningful encounters between communities often separated by politics, history, or exclusion. In addition to the exhibition, we will host a series of community events, including a communal Shabbat dinner.
We believe that holding space and creating affirming events and programming is essential to resisting antisemitic and ideological pressures within the art world. We will offer a living example of what a non-dogmatic partnership oriented art world can look like in our fractured world.
Since 2018, SHIUR has been engaging with art and contemporary issues through a new take on the Jewish tradition of multidisciplinary discourse. We discuss primary text sources from theory, tradition, literature, and other sources. We hold Shabbat Dinners, cultural performances, and other activities that breathe new life into art spaces–and inspire new ways of thinking about current challenges. We seek to allow art its transformative potential.
SHIUR events and programming is held in galleries, museums, embassies, cultural institutions and other unique spaces.
We collaborate with contemporary artists, musicians, academics, policymakers, entrepreneurs and other creatives to enrich our discourse and promote impact.

Regular in-person SHIUR gatherings in art galleries, cultural spaces, and other locations, where Jews and Arabs, Israelis and foreigners, come together through text-based discourse, led from both within the community as well as with different guest scholars. Thinking together, reading together, developing ideas and experiences together–is vital now as different narratives attempt to draw us apart.
Programming for Arab and Jewish youth–focusing on maintaining unity amongst the next generation. SHIUR has partnered with Mar Elias Educational Institutions in the Galilee as well as with Bedouin educators in the Negev.
Virtual SHIUR where the global community explores through text and discourse the current situation. We believe that maintaining a direct connection across borders and cultures is vital.
Original cultural programming in Israel and around the world. Art plays a vital role in times of war and instability. We support and create original art, music, and cultural events directly relating to what’s happening in Israel. We also have events in Europe and North America that are directly related to our activities in Israel—building bridges between all our communities.
